Liam Payne’s Sister Ruth Shares Emotional Tribute, Calls Out Those Using His Death for Fame

A year after singer Liam Payne’s tragic death, his sister Ruth Payne Gibbons shared a deeply emotional Instagram post remembering her brother. In her heartfelt message, she expressed grief, love, and disappointment towards people who, she believes, are using Liam’s death for fame instead of honoring his memory with sincerity.

“Everyone only seems interested in the public side of this.” These were the powerful words written by Ruth Payne Gibbons, the sister of late singer Liam Payne, on the first anniversary of his passing. Her message was filled with both love and pain — love for her brother and pain for the way people have turned his loss into a topic for fame.

Ruth’s heartfelt Instagram post marked one year since Liam’s untimely death in October 2024. While she shared her sorrow and precious memories of her brother, she also expressed her disappointment towards those who, according to her, seem to use his name for attention. Without directly mentioning anyone, her words carried deep meaning and emotion that struck a chord with Liam’s fans across the world.

In her message, Ruth wrote, “Some sadly seem more interested in the fame they can gain off this. But on the human side, people need to remember when they speak, there is a son without his dad, parents without their child, and I am lost without my brother.” This statement revealed not just her frustration, but also the deep wound that Liam’s death left on his family. She reminded everyone that behind the glitz of fame, there is a grieving family still trying to heal.

Liam Payne rose to global fame as one of the members of the British-Irish boy band One Direction. The group became one of the most successful pop acts of the 2010s, earning millions of fans worldwide. Liam’s charming voice and down-to-earth personality made him a favorite among listeners. But despite the fame and success, he often spoke about the pressures of fame and how it affected his mental health. His passing in October 2024 shocked fans everywhere and left a deep void in the music world.

Liam’s death was not only a loss to his fans but also a tragedy for his family. He left behind his 8-year-old son, Bear, whom he shared with singer Cheryl. The two welcomed Bear in May 2017, and even after their separation, both remained devoted parents. Ruth’s words reminded the world that Bear is now growing up without his father — a heartbreaking reality that fame cannot overshadow.

Earlier that same day, Kate Cassidy, Liam’s girlfriend, had also posted several pictures and emotional messages in memory of him. Her tribute showed photos from their time together and heartfelt words about how much she missed him. While Kate’s post came from a place of love, Ruth’s message hinted at discomfort with the way some people were choosing to remember Liam publicly. Though Ruth did not mention Kate by name, many fans believed her post was indirectly addressing those who, in her eyes, were using his death for attention.
